3.6 THE
EAI}ER VCA
SECTION
The Axion has
a high
quality
l00rnrn
ALPS fader, P&G faders
are
optionally available.
The lineair
fader
controls
a high
quahty
dbx
VCA which
in
turn
can
be controlled
by . group rnaster fader, if
the channel
is assigned to
such a
fader.
Assignment of the channel VCA
fader
is
as follows.
By hitting the
*VCA"
select
switch
once,
one of the
led
indicators
1-8 will light,
indicating which
VCA
rnaster
is
selected.
By hitting
the VCA
select again the next
in
nurnber
VCA will
be selected.
ff
vca rnaster
8 is o[, the next selection
will
be vca nr
1 and so on.
If
you
wish
to
de-select
a channel
frorn a
vca
rnaster, sirnply
push
the
select switch
for rnore than 1 second
and
the assign
switch
will
turn
off
indicating
that the
local
fader has been
selected
for VCA
control.
NOTE: the
VCA rnax led
indicates
whether there is
still
gain
left
in
the
vca.
If the VCA is
corrtrolled
by
r rnaster VCA,
it
is very
easy to
"overload"
the
VCA by
bringlng
up
the rnaster
VCA fader
above
0
dB,
lets say
to
+5d8.
If the
channel
VCA fader
is already
set
to
+5dB
the
rnaxirnurn gain
of 10dB
is
already given away,
and
no exffa
gain
could
be
expected
frorn the
VCA, even
when
the
channel fader
indicates a further
5
dB
of
frontpnel
gain.
